  1. Introduction to Structured Data

Structured data is a standardized format for providing information about a page and classifying its content. It helps search engines understand your website content more effectively. In simpler terms, structured data is like giving Google a map of your content.

  • Example: If you have a recipe website, structured data allows Google to know the ingredients, cooking time, nutritional information, and user ratings.
  • Benefits:
    • Enhanced search visibility
    • Higher CTR with rich snippets
    • Better targeting for voice search
    • Potentially improved rankings

Structured data is coded into your website using formats like JSON-LD, Microdata, or RDFa, with JSON-LD being the most widely recommended by Google.

 

  1. Understanding Schema Markup

Schema markup is the language of structured data, a vocabulary of tags created by Schema.org, that tells search engines exactly what your content represents. It goes beyond traditional SEO by providing context, enabling rich results such as stars in reviews, event dates, or product availability.

  • How it works:
    Search engines crawl your page and read the schema markup to display enhanced search listings.
  • Popular formats:
    • JSON-LD: JavaScript-based, recommended by Google
    • Microdata: Embedded within HTML tags
    • RDFa: Used in larger, complex websites

 

  1. Types of Schema Markup

Structured data can be implemented for various types of content. Some common schema types include:

3.1 Article Schema

Used for blog posts or news articles. Helps Google display rich cards in search results.

  • Attributes: Headline, image, author, datePublished, dateModified
  • Benefits: Improves CTR with rich snippets, highlights stories in Google Discover.

3.2 Product Schema

Critical for e-commerce websites.

  • Attributes: Product name, image, price, availability, rating
  • Benefits: Shows star ratings, pricing, and availability directly in search results.

3.3 Local Business Schema

Ideal for local SEO.

  • Attributes: Name, address, phone, geo-coordinates, opening hours
  • Benefits: Boosts visibility in local packs and Google Maps.

3.4 Review Schema

Displays user ratings and reviews.

  • Attributes: Review rating, author, review body, datePublished
  • Benefits: Enhances trust and CTR.

3.5 Event Schema

Perfect for websites promoting events.

  • Attributes: Event name, date, location, ticket URL
  • Benefits: Enables rich snippets for events, improving attendance and engagement.

3.6 FAQ & How-to Schema

For FAQs and instructional content.

  • Benefits: Can appear as expandable FAQ snippets in search results, increasing CTR and user engagement.

3.7 Recipe Schema

For culinary websites.

  • Attributes: Ingredients, cook time, nutritional info
  • Benefits: Rich recipe cards with ratings, images, and video support.

3.8 Job Posting Schema

For employment websites.

  • Attributes: Job title, description, hiring organization, location, salary
  • Benefits: Enables Google Jobs listings, improving candidate reach.

  1. Implementing Structured Data

Step 1: Identify Your Content Type

Determine which schema is relevant for your page—product, article, local business, etc.

Step 2: Choose a Markup Format

Google recommends JSON-LD because it’s easy to implement and maintain.

Step 3: Generate Schema Markup

Use tools like:

  • Schema.org generator
  • Merkle Schema Generator
  • Google’s Structured Data Markup Helper

Step 4: Embed Code

Insert JSON-LD into the <head> section of your webpage or just before the closing <body> tag.

Step 5: Test and Validate

Use Google’s Rich Results Test or Schema Validator to ensure proper implementation.

 

  1. Advanced Schema Techniques

Once basic schema is implemented, you can leverage advanced schema strategies to maximize SEO benefits.

6.1 Nested Schema

Combining multiple schemas on a single page—for example, a product page with review and FAQ schema.

6.2 Conditional Schema

Displaying schema only when certain conditions are met (e.g., product in stock).

6.3 Event-Specific Enhancements

Add multiple dates, ticketing options, and virtual events data in a single schema.

6.4 Breadcrumb Schema

Improves site hierarchy understanding for search engines and creates navigable breadcrumbs in SERPs.

6.5 Video Schema

Boosts video visibility by adding metadata like description, thumbnail, upload date.

6.6 Recipe & How-to Enhancements

Include structured data for:

  • Step-by-step instructions
  • Equipment needed
  • Estimated cooking time

 

  1. Structured Data Tools and Testing

To maintain accuracy and avoid errors:

  • Google Rich Results Test: Checks eligibility for rich results.
  • Schema Markup Validator: Validates JSON-LD, Microdata, RDFa.
  • Yoast SEO: WordPress plugin for automatic schema generation.
  • Merkle Schema Generator: Quick schema code creation.
  • Google Search Console: Monitor structured data performance and errors.

 

  1. Common Mistakes in Schema Implementation
  1. Incorrect JSON-LD formatting: Even a missing bracket breaks the schema.
  2. Using deprecated schema types: Keep up-to-date with Schema.org updates.
  3. Duplicated schema: Avoid multiple instances of the same markup on a page.
  4. Ignoring mobile optimization: Structured data must be consistent across desktop and mobile.
  5. Not testing before publishing: Always validate structured data.

  1. FAQs

Q1: What is the difference between structured data and schema markup?
Structured data is the broad concept of providing data in a standardized format. Schema markup is a specific vocabulary (from Schema.org) used to implement structured data.

Q2: Does implementing schema improve rankings?
While schema does not directly boost rankings, it enhances CTR and user engagement, which can indirectly improve SEO.

Q3: Which schema format is best?
JSON-LD is recommended due to its ease of use, flexibility, and Google endorsement.

Q4: Can I implement multiple schemas on one page?
Yes, multiple schemas can coexist, such as Product, Review, and FAQ, but ensure proper nesting and no duplication.

Q5: How do I test my structured data?
Use Google’s Rich Results Test or Schema Markup Validator to identify errors and warnings.

Q6: Are there risks to using schema incorrectly?
Yes, improper schema can lead to warnings or even prevent rich results from displaying, affecting visibility.

Q7: What types of content benefit most from schema?
E-commerce, recipes, local businesses, events, articles, FAQs, videos, and job postings benefit significantly.

Q8: Does schema help with voice search?
Yes, schema provides structured answers that voice assistants can read aloud directly.
